termux / termux-x11

Termux X11 add-on application.
https://termux.dev
GNU General Public License v3.0
1.96k stars 301 forks source link

Termux-X11 app crash when you click the touchpad after activating the "Capture external mouse when possible" option #432

Closed hansm629 closed 1 year ago

hansm629 commented 1 year ago

I bought Galaxy Tab S9 Ultra 5G

I received the keyboard cover today.

Tested after installing the latest build of Termux-X11

If you click the touchpad with the Capture external mouse when possible option enabled, the Termux-X11 app will crash as it is forced to shut down.

This is a symptom video.

https://github.com/termux/termux-x11/assets/101167173/f69860d8-b4df-4339-93f8-55b1bc55d458

Please check.

twaik commented 1 year ago

Post debug log please (with TERMUX_X11_DEBUG=1).

hansm629 commented 1 year ago

Post debug log please (with TERMUX_X11_DEBUG=1).

log_20230823.txt

is here :)

twaik commented 1 year ago

Please, check the latest build. https://github.com/termux/termux-x11/actions/runs/5942053514

hansm629 commented 1 year ago

Please, check the latest build. https://github.com/termux/termux-x11/actions/runs/5942053514

Thank you. Crash symptoms are gone

But I have other symptoms. Touchpad compatibility issue. (Invert xy axis, tap gesture not working, pointer too fast)

I will test this case more and post an issue separately :)

twaik commented 1 year ago

Touchpad axis inversion fix was reversed because it caused bugs on some other devices. I am planning to add touchpad inversion option to preferences.

hansm629 commented 1 year ago

Touchpad axis inversion fix was reversed vecause it caused bugs on some other devices. I am planning to add touchpad inversion option to preferences.

Thank you for checking

Then, after I finish work today Other compatibility issues will be posted separately!

The issue that has been identified is

I think these are the two!

I'll upload it soon with the log file.

twaik commented 1 year ago

Logging will not show problems with that. There is no touch event debugging.

hansm629 commented 1 year ago

Logging will not show problems with that. There is no touch event debugging.

This is the log file. log_20230823_2.txt

More than issues where tap gestures don't work There's a bigger issues

Pointer speed is operating at an uncontrollable speed.

The mouse sensitivity setting in Ubuntu xfce is also not applicable.